Historical & Cultural Background

The name Florecita is of Spanish origin, deriving from the word "flor," which means "flower." This term traces back to Latin "flos," meaning "flower," which itself comes from the Proto-Indo-European root *bhlō-, meaning "to bloom" or "to flourish." The diminutive suffix "-cita" in Spanish adds an affectionate or endearing quality to the name, making Florecita translate to "little flower" or "flowering one." This linguistic evolution reflects a common practice in many languages where diminutive forms convey tenderness or intimacy. Historically, the association of flowers with femininity and beauty has been prevalent across various cultures.

In the context of Spanish-speaking societies, flowers often symbolize purity, love, and the ephemeral nature of life. The name Florecita may evoke these sentiments, aligning with the cultural significance of flowers in art, literature, and religious symbolism.

For instance, in the Christian tradition, flowers are frequently used in religious iconography, representing virtues such as innocence and grace, which may enhance the name's appeal. The name Florecita, while not widely documented in historical texts, resonates with the broader tradition of floral names in many cultures, which often signify positive attributes.

In literature, flowers have been used metaphorically to express emotions, making names like Florecita rich in cultural resonance. The name's gentle sound and meaning contribute to its charm, reflecting a long-standing human fascination with nature and its beauty.

Thus, Florecita encapsulates a blend of linguistic heritage and cultural symbolism, rooted in the appreciation of flowers as a representation of life and femininity.
